The fastest e-scooters have speeds of around 25 MPH or more, based on the model. The speed you can travel at depends on several factors, including your weight, riding style and battery capacity. The weather and terrain also impact how fast you can travel.

The majority of manufacturers will provide an estimate of how many miles you can travel with a single charge. However, this estimate is based on a person of a particular weight traveling at a specific pace on an even surface. In fact, if you're heavier or have a faster speed you'll probably receive fewer miles per charge.

The effectiveness of the motor in electric scooters can vary with temperature. The motor could overheat at higher temperatures, which can reduce its speed. In addition, the size of a scooter's tires can affect its speed. Larger tires can help you maintain a constant speed because they provide better grip on the ground.

The speed of your scooter can also affect your range. A higher speed of riding consumes more energy, causing your battery to drain faster and reduce the range. You can increase your electric scooter's distance by maintaining the same speed and moderate pace.

The weight of the rider and the riding conditions are additional elements that affect the performance of your e-scooter. Heavy riders exert more stress on the motor, which will reduce its range. This is also true for a lot of acceleration and deceleration that consumes more energy than continuous riding. Your electric scooter could be affected by driving in crowded traffic and stopping at lights frequently.

Another thing to consider when choosing an electric scooter is its brake system. fastest electric mobility scooter come with mechanical brakes that are based on mechanical mechanisms, whereas others use electronic brakes. Electronic brake systems provide more stable brake performance and don't require any maintenance. Certain models also have Regenerative braking, which recharges the battery while you are braking.

Noise

Electric scooters generate a wide range of sounds based on several variables. Included in this are the types of motor, tire and transmission system. Additionally, the accelerator and braking systems can also produce noise. In such cases, it is important to recognize and resolve the issue immediately to ensure the safety and performance of the scooter.

For example, if you hear a squeak while you accelerate, this could indicate a loose or worn-out component. You can find the culprit by performing a hands-on examination. Listen to the squeak's intensity and frequency when you perform various actions, like turning or braking. This will help you determine the components that need replacement or repair.





Electric scooters can also make odd sounds when they accelerate. This is due to the friction between the tires and the road surface. These noises can be disruptive for both pedestrians and other drivers. There are several methods to lessen the noise. One way is to replace the tires with one which produces less noise when operating. You can also use an electric scooter with rubber wheels to reduce friction.

In a recent study researchers found that electric scooters traveling at 30 km/h, without an additional alert sound did in fact not provide sufficient auditory warning for pedestrians to respond in time to avoid being struck by a vehicle. The results revealed that the missed detection rates were 29% at a noise level of 50 dB, and 77% at a noise level of 60 dB.
